The draft accounts of Collister Co. for the year ended 31st Dec 2020 include  the following: Revenue $80,000 Gross profit $20,000 It was subsequently discovered that revenue had been understated by  $10,000 and closing inventory overstated by $5,000. After correction of these errors the gross profit percentage margin will be (to 1  d.p.)?
